Ordinals
beta
Address bc1q20zzykugm9w8m52vnve8f7f3g25hvw3e0hsn66
sat balance
15061
runes balances
outputs
49322203e223af4dc5ec1f12bb9cca10ff30dc6042ce6a83b4e4408bb03b4544:1